Madikeri
By Our Staff Correspondent
MADIKERI, NOV. 25. K.K. Ahmad Haji, president of the Kodagu District Wakf Board, died of a heart attack in Siddapur in Kodagu on Thursday. He was 57. He is survived by wife, four sons and two daughters. Haji was participating in a function along with the Minister for Wakf, Mirajuddin Patel, at the gram panchayat auditorium at Siddapur on Thursday afternoon. Haji got up to acknowledge the crowd as he was being welcomed when he collapsed and was rushed to a hospital, where he was pronounced dead.
